If you were told a billionaire currently owns and stays in a tiny house worth about $50,000, would you believe it? If the answer is no, here’s something to change your mind. According to Forbes, Elon Musk, founder and CEO of Tesla and SpaceX, is worth $233.7 billion and currently resides in a prefab tiny home he purchased for a little less than $50,000.
Though tiny homes have become more popular than traditional family homes, the question remains: What made someone as wealthy as him purchase a tiny home? Well, according to Insider, Musk primarily uses it as a guest house. He decided to invest in a property in Boca Chica Village, located in South Texas in close proximity to SpaceX’s launch site. The property is 375 square feet and was created by Boxabl, a Las Vegas startup company.
What Is a Prefab House?
A prefabricated, or “prefab,” home is a small, pre-built structure manufactured off-site and transported to the homeowner’s property for final assembly. The affordable and efficient tiny houses are typically less than 400 square feet and are designed based on functionality. With a 100,000-unit waitlist, these stylish and modern homes have become popular (so popular that they’ve caught the eye of one of the richest men in the world.)
The Benefits of Living in a Boxabl
Musk is dedicated to combatting climate change, which may further explain why he purchased a unit. Boxabl created the Casita, which includes a bathroom, bedroom, living room, and kitchen that has a low impact on the environment and is energy efficient.
These modular homes are foldable and can be assembled in under an hour, emphasizing the speed of construction. They’re cost-effective, customizable with more than one floor plan, and built to last. They’re also safe for the owner and the environment.
A Look Inside
This tiny home is impressive and modern, much like the new build of homes today.
How Big is the Tesla Tiny House?
Musk’s house’s sleek exterior design features long-lasting, high-quality walls that are made to withstand harsh weather conditions and maintain its appearance. You can see the glass floor-to-ceiling doors that double as windows, making the design extremely modern and allowing natural light to seep through.
When it comes to the interior, it’s equally impressive. Even though the space is shy of 400 square feet, each square foot is being maximized with smart storage solutions. The open, customizable floor plan creates a welcoming environment with a cozy design, allowing any guest who stays to feel at home.
Bedroom
With built-in storage, this sleeping area also has a foldable Murphy bed that can sleep two people. It folds against the wall when it’s not in use to preserve space and open up the bedroom area for other uses. The built-in storage is the perfect separator between the bedroom and living room, creating privacy. The storage space is big enough to hold clothing or other personal items.
Dining and Kitchen Area
The studio apartment-like home comes fully furnished with brand-new appliances. The kitchen features dual sinks, an oven, a dishwasher, a faucet, a microwave, and a refrigerator. The area also includes a mini dining table that connects with the countertop along with barstool seating, making it easy to enjoy home-cooked meals.
Living Area
This multifunctional area was designed for more than just a living room. It includes a comfy sofa that doubles as a pull-out bed for accommodating more than one guest, and it also has an entertainment area with a mounted TV.
Bathroom
You can assume the size of the bathroom in this tiny house is compact and closed in, and you’re right. Contrary to popular belief, though, it has everything you would have in a standard bathroom. It includes a modern toilet, full shower, and sink. All amenities are strategically structured to fit in a small space while being functional and comfortable.
Despite the tiny size, this eco-friendly and up-to-date home makes a huge impact, as it has every home necessity you’ll need to have an enjoyable living experience.
Benefits of Living in a Tiny Home
Living in a tiny home offers a range of benefits that appeal to both eco-conscious individuals and those looking for a simpler lifestyle. One of the most significant advantages is affordability. Tiny homes are far less expensive than traditional homes, making them a great option for those wanting to reduce housing costs or achieve financial independence.
Additionally, tiny homes encourage minimalism, helping homeowners prioritize their belongings and focus on what truly matters. This decluttered lifestyle can lead to reduced stress and increased mental clarity.
Tiny homes are also environmentally friendly. With smaller footprints and energy-efficient designs, they consume fewer resources and produce less waste. Features like solar panels, composting toilets, and water-saving fixtures often come standard or as options, making them ideal for sustainable living.
Finally, tiny homes offer flexibility and mobility. Many prefab models are portable, allowing owners to relocate easily. Whether you want to downsize, embrace a more sustainable lifestyle, or simply enjoy the charm of a cozy, personalized space, tiny homes offer an innovative solution.
